10 Richmond Park Road
London
Shop # 55 Second shop of Gate No 5 Ground Floor. Gulplaza. M.A.Jinnah Road. Karachi
Newmarket way, Hornchurch
Suite 10, 88-90 Hatton Garden
The Smith, 145 London Road, Kingston upon Thames, KT2 6SR
115b Burlington Road, New Malden, Surrey, KT3 4LR
Ash House
5th Floor Hamilton House, 81 Stokes Croft, Bristol, BS1 8QY
23, Brooklands court, Surbiton Rd, Kingston upon Thames KT1 2HE, UK
Load More